Core i5-6500 vs Core i7-3610QM comparison

In our benchmarks, the Core i5-6500 beats the Core i7-3610QM in overall performance. Furthermore, our gaming benchmark shows that it also outperforms the Core i7-3610QM in all gaming tests too.

Our spec comparison shows that they have an identical amount of cores but the Core i7-3610QM has more threads. With our hardware info, we find that the Core i5-6500 has a slightly higher clock speed than the Core i7-3610QM. Also, the Core i5-6500 has a slightly higher turbo speed. The Core i7-3610QM outputs less heat than Core i5-6500 thanks to a significantly lower TDP. This measures the amount of heat they output and can be used to estimate power consumption.

Modern CPUs generally have more logical cores than physical cores, this means that each core is split into multiple virtual cores, improving efficiency for parallel workloads. For instance, the Core i5-6500 has the same number of threads as cores. This means the the CPU does not support hyperthreading.
